我使用的搜索,多选在角JS,NG-需要=真不multiselect.How工作,适用于多选NG-要求?
<searchable-multiselect display-attr="name" selected-items="users.user" all-items="allusers" ng-required=true
添加项= “添加(项目,用户)” 删除项目= “删除(项目,用户)” NG-模型= “dropdownValues”>
你只能申请ng-required
到需要ng-model
指令。展望searchable-multiselect
指令,它不需要ng-model
也不会有任何required
配置。
最简单的方式做表格的有效性上,这将是添加包含的东西你可以做的有效性在一个隐藏的输入。在这种情况下,你可以使用你存储的数据模型对象。在下面的例子中,我们检查选择的项目的长度,并要求有是最小1个条目的。
<input
style="display: none;"
type="number"
ng-model="dropdownValues.length"
ng-required="true"
min="1" />
工作Plunker:qazxsw POI
使用以下命令:
http://next.plnkr.co/edit/gkxUvPVK0NkdOewj
<script src="https://ajax.googleapis.com/ajax/libs/angularjs/1.2.23/angular.min.js"></script>
<div
multi-select
input-model="batch_timing.days"
output-model="resultData"
button-label="acronym"
item-label="acronym symbol name"
tick-property="ticked"
helper-elements="all none reset"
required name="days">
</div>
<button ng-click="validation()">submit</button>